Shade Comparison Considerations
Shade comparison plays an important duty in improving access within user interfaces. High-contrast styles ensure that users, including those with visual disabilities and color loss of sight, can conveniently compare various components. This is particularly important for switch backlighting, as efficient contrast helps customers identify active versus inactive states of buttons. Implementing ideal shade combinations-- such as light text on dark histories or vice versa-- boosts readability and user experience. On top of that, adherence to established comparison ratio standards, such as the Web Content Access Standards (WCAG), promotes inclusivity. By focusing on color contrast, designers can produce user interfaces that accommodate varied customers, enabling even more instinctive and effective communication with innovation. Eventually, thoughtful color choices boost functionality for all individuals, promoting a comprehensive electronic atmosphere.

Layout Factors To Consider for Effective Backlighting
Efficient backlighting style calls for careful consideration of various elements to guarantee optimal usability. One essential element is the intensity of the backlighting; it must be brilliant enough to improve exposure without triggering glare or eye stress. Color temperature also plays an important duty; warmer tones can develop a much more inviting atmosphere, while cooler tones may improve focus and awareness.

Customer preferences and ecological variables, such as ambient light levels, must additionally educate backlighting layout. Finally, personalization options can improve the user experience, permitting individuals to change brightness or color settings to suit their requirements. By addressing these elements, developers can develop reliable backlighting that significantly improves interface functionality.

Are There Various Types of Switch Backlighting Technologies?
Various switch backlighting modern technologies exist, including LED, OLED, and optical fiber. Each modern technology offers distinct benefits relating to brightness, energy performance, and style versatility, accommodating different customer choices and tool demands.

What Materials Are Generally Utilized for Switch Backlighting?
Usual products utilized for switch backlighting include LEDs for illumination, acrylic or polycarbonate for diffusing light, and different plastics for housing. These materials ensure longevity, efficient light distribution, and enhance aesthetic appeal in customer interfaces.
